Among thousands of acres of a natural area in Dakota County you’ll find Whitetail Woods Regional Park. This park in Farmington,will potentially be one of the last regional parks that will ever be introduced in the Twin Cities metro. You can explore the park during their grand opening celebration from 11 a.m.-3 p.m. Saturday, Sept. 27. There will be lots going on at the the opening and Park Operations Coordinator for Dakota County, Katie Pata, has some of the details.
